The modern visitor to Devon travelling west into the region is greeted by a panorama of the high ground & rocky outcrops of Dartmoor. In a county renowned for its rolling hills Dartmoors high moors topped by granite tors preside over the massive folds of its peripheral valleys incised by the fast-moving moorland rivers & streams as they flow towards the hinterl&. Dartmoor was designated as one of Englands first National Parks in 1951. It is this natural beauty & tranquil rural landscape that initially attracts visitors but a fuller appreciation of this landscape is enhanced by knowledge of its cultural past. Dartmoor is southern Englands largest upland tract often promoted as Englands last wilderness. Nevertheless it is a maintained landscape. Its management began with traditional forms of hill farming & woodland management in the Neolithic & continues to the present day. The Field Archaeology of Dartmoor describes & narrates Dartmoors landscape history from 4000 BC to the present analysing & summarising archaeological & historical studies from the 19th century onwards. A brief section describes Dartmoors geological shape. Then its prehistoric settlement Romano-British organisation medieval character & early tin industry are described in turn. Next Dartmoors 19th- & 20th-century industrial landscape & heritage (tin copper silver-lead & China clay) & how they co-existed with traditional forms of upland farming are described. Subsidiary industries (peat gunpowder mills ice works & tramways) & the moors use for military training bring the narrative up to the present. A concluding summary assesses Dartmoors history & ponders its future. ...

Rosemary Penfold was born in 1938 in a traditional Gypsy wagon & grew up in the fields of the English countryside. In this beautiful & evocative memoir she recounts her life within a loving extended family & small but close-knit community. From early memories of her father bringing home oranges during the war to the simple beauty of a field full of butterflies on a hot summer's day Rosemary's stunningly elegant narrative captures the love & losses hopes & struggles traditions & prejudices that bound her to her family & helped her adapt to a fast-changing world. Rosemary's story is a moving testament to a forgotten world & a rapidly disappearing way of life. ...

A man doesn't work for his enemies unless he has little choice in the matter.' So says Bernie Gunther. It is 1954 & Bernie is in Cuba. Tiring of his increasingly dangerous work spying on Meyer Lansky Bernie acquires a boat & a beautiful companion & quits the isl&. But the US Navy has other ideas & soon he finds himself in a place with which he is all too familiar
- a prison cell. After exhaustive questioning he is flown back to Berlin & yet another prison cell with a proposition: work for French intelligence or hang for murder. The job is simple: he is to meet & greet POWs returning to Germany & to look out for one in particular a French war criminal & member of the French SS who has been posing as a German Wehrmacht officer. The French are anxious to catch up with this man & deal with him in their own ruthless way. But Bernie's past as a German POW in Russia is about to catch up with him
- in a way he could never have foreseen. Bernie Gunther's seventh outing delivers more of the fast-paced & quick-witted action that we have come to expect from Philip Kerr. Set in Cuba a Soviet POW camp Paris & Berlin & ranging over a period of twenty years from the Thirties to the Fifties Field Grey is an outstanding thriller by a writer at the top of his game.

What is unique about Richard Nortons book is that it is both a field guide to observing meteors & also a field guide to locating preparing & analysing meteorites. In addition to giving the reader information about observing techniques for meteors this book also provides a fully detailed account of the types of meteorites how & where to find them how to prepare & analyse them. The book provides everything the amateur astronomer (or geologist!) needs to know about meteors & meteorites. It is thus the only complete book on the subject available at present. ...

Field Guide To Getting Lost

A Field Guide to Getting Lost" is an investigation into loss losing and being lost. Taking in subjects as eclectic as memory and mapmaking Hitchcock movies and Renaissance painting Rebecca Solnit explores the challenges of living with uncertainty. Beautifully written this book combines memoir history and philosophy shedding glittering new light on the way we live now."
